CHANGES TO the 2010 Spring Field Trial Date & MORE
at Laramore Farms

*** Date Change to 1/29/10 from 1/30/10 ***

Due to an extraordinary entry rate we have changed the start date from Saturday 1/30/10 to Friday 1/29/10.

This is the same location that we had for the 2009 Spring Field Trial. Large open fields with edges for lots of bird work. Last year's trial was considered by many as one of the best that we offered. This will be the last year that we can run on these grounds, as they are to be converted to a cattle operation later this year and will fenced and cross fenced thus not suitable for our use. Do not despair, there are more grounds available in the general area and we are planning to use them in the future.

Training With Mo
a book by Martha Greenlee about bird dog training with Maurice Lindley

Training With Mo This book focuses on how to best train pointing dogs and how to do it with compassion. This book captures the West Method of training as applied and refined by Maurice. Those of you who know Maurice are his friend - no exceptions. His calm and quiet training style has helped to create many field champions and hunting companions. To watch him train is to watch a master of his craft.

Glade Run Press is David Webb's child - established in 2003 for the purpose of publishing fine books on the subjects of gun dogs, hunting and guns.. David Webb has bred, trained, field-trialed, shown, and hunted Brittanys for thirty-five years. A longtime target shooter, David has written numerous articles for hunting and shooting magazines and is a close friend.

2009 Fall Field Trial

held at Coney Lake Plantation

The party is over! And a great weekend was had by all at the 2009 Georgia Brittany Fall Field Trial. The weather cooperated with us with cool mornings even though the afternoons got rather warm. The clear blue skies did limit the bird work, but it made for shirt sleeve weather and I got a tan!

You can view photos of the trial
HERE
and (drum roll please) here are the placements:

Open Gun Dog (Open to All Breeds)
31 Starters
Judges : Richard Byrd / Scott Beeler

  1. Savannahs Hot Shot (B)-( Call Name: Bammer) O/ Sheri & Bob Hudson – H/ Ben Lorenson
  2. Sir Sunrise Winsalot (B)-(Call Name: Tenn Blue) O/ David Medford – H/ Ben Lorenson
  3. Harrises WMF Double Princess Leia (B)-(Call Name: Leia) O/ Steven Harris-H/ Ben Lorenson
  4. Bullets Renegade Miss Megan (B)-(Call Name: Megan) O/H Jim Carter/DVM

Amateur Gun Dog (Open to Brittany Only)
15 Starters
Judges: Richard Byrd/Scott Beeler

  1. Peter Gunn (B)-(Call Name: Pete) O/H: Jim Carter DVM
  2. Withheld
  3. Withheld
  4. Withheld

Open Derby (Open to All Breeds)
9 Starters
Judges: Richard Byrd / Sheri Hudson

  1. Blu Silk’s Flaming Arrow (B)-(Call Name: Archer) O/ Patricia & James McCarthy H/ Patricia McCarthy
  2. Trinity’s Top Shelf (V)-(Call Name: Voxx) O/ Wayne & Trish James H/ Trish James
  3. Withheld
  4. Withheld



Chancey Jackpot Lotto Nomination to the Brittany Field Trial HOF



In 2009 Paul and Lisa Pollock nominated Chance to the Brittany Filed Trial Hall of Fame. Another dog was inducted but we will try again in 2010!

Chance, one of our own Georgia Brits, was truly a great field trial Brittany with 5 Championship wins, 3 Championship Runner-ups and 18 hours placements and placements in 13 States including AL, GA, NC, VA, KY, TN, IA, MO, NE, OK, KS, SD, and IL Read more and help support his nomination into the Hall Of Fame at:
